Former President Donald Trump launched a fierce attack on The New York Times late Tuesday, condemning their reporting on his health as "seditious." In a statement, he expressed frustration over the newspaper's portrayal of him, claiming that they and other media outlets are attempting to suggest that he is "slowing up" or not performing at his best. Trump described such narratives as false and misleading, asserting that they aim to undermine his reputation and influence.
The former president emphasized that he remains vigorous and active, dismissing any insinuations about his health as politically motivated attempts to discredit him. He also pointed out that these kinds of reports are part of a broader pattern of media bias against him. Trump's comments reflect his ongoing battle with mainstream media, which he often accuses of spreading misinformation. As he prepares for future political endeavors, he continues to challenge narratives that he believes threaten his image and legacy.
